My name is Lindsey Schwenk and I am a Licensed Clinical Social Worker (LCSW) in Indiana and a Licensed Independent Social Worker - Clinical Practice Supervisor (LISW-CP S) in South Carolina. I earned by Bachelor and Master of Social Work degrees from the University of Southern Indiana and have been working in the field since 2013. I have worked in many different areas of the field including school based social work, crisis intervention, emergency room/hospital social work, law enforcement, and individual/group counseling.
I enjoy meeting my clients where they are and making sure they are comfortable with all the steps we take together. I pride myself on being very approachable and friendly in an effort to build strong relationships with my clients . I enjoy helping individuals struggling with anxiety, depression, trauma, and major life changes using an eclectic combination of evidence based practices. I specialize in working with victims of domestic violence and sexual assault, in addition to my extensive professional experience working with first responders.
